Shale shaker screens serve as the first line of defense in the solids control system. As drilling fluid is pumped from the well, it passes through the shale screen, which filters out cuttings and other debris. This ensures that only clean fluid is returned to the wellbore, maintaining system integrity and prolonging the life of equipment.
High-quality industrial shaker screens are essential for managing fluid loss and minimizing downtime caused by screen failures. Advanced materials used in shaker screens, such as stainless steel and composite mesh, provide high resistance to wear and tear, ensuring reliable operation in demanding drilling environments.
The design of the shaker screen mesh significantly influences its performance. Factors such as mesh size, opening patterns, and wire diameter determine the screen's ability to separate solids from fluids effectively.
Modern shale shaker screens incorporate multi-layered mesh designs that balance particle capture with fluid throughput. Smaller mesh sizes, for instance, provide finer filtration but may require more frequent cleaning. On the other hand, larger mesh sizes offer higher fluid capacity but may let smaller particles pass through. Finding the right balance between these variables is key to achieving optimal performance.
Innovations in shaker screens, including self-cleaning meshes and modular designs, further enhance operational efficiency, reducing maintenance requirements and downtime.

Selecting the appropriate shale shaker screen requires consideration of multiple factors, including the type of drilling fluid, the size and type of solids to be separated, and the specific requirements of the drilling site.
Some drilling operations may benefit from specialized industrial shaker screens designed for high-capacity fluid processing. Others may prioritize finer filtration capabilities offered by high-density shaker screen mesh.
Additionally, compatibility with the existing shaker system is crucial. Improperly fitted screens can lead to inefficiencies and increased maintenance needs. Manufacturers often provide customizable options to ensure the screens meet the unique demands of each project.
The future of shaker screens lies in automation and intelligent monitoring. Smart screens equipped with sensors can provide real-time data on screen performance, fluid flow rates, and wear conditions. This allows operators to make timely adjustments, improving overall efficiency.
Moreover, research into advanced materials such as nanocomposites promises to make shale shaker screens even more durable and effective. These materials offer enhanced resistance to abrasion and chemical corrosion, ensuring reliable operation in extreme environments.
Sustainability is another focus area, with efforts to design shale screen systems that minimize environmental impact. Recyclable components and energy-efficient manufacturing processes are becoming standard in the production of industrial shaker screens.
